No one is certain how the curse came about. Several dragons of the Hull swear up and down that it happened because of the catastrophic breakup between the most long-lived couple of the Hull - Dolormun and Morlena. They had never been the most even-sided couple, and Morlena had finally gotten sick of putting herself forward and not receiving enough in return. Or at least, that's what the gossipers told.
The dragons of the Hull know the when (it was quite hard to miss, with all the strange ghostly clattering and knocking and the small event of a hoard of possessed boulders smashing down the small Fae enclosure up on the mast and putting Loquaesa on the ground for three months with a snapped wingbone) but though they had those rumors, the why and especially the how remain unknown. Perhaps it was a trick of the forest somehow, a long finger of the Shadowbinder stretching out to punish some old wrongdoing. Perhaps some object brought back from the raids had let loose a curse on poor old Morlena. Whatever the case, Morlena can no longer talk, nor smile. She floats or rolls or crashes around the outside of the hull, unaffected by weather or any beastclan attack. Out of kindness and probably a bit of pity, the dragons of the Hull wrapped Morlena in long, wide ribbons, to keep her boulders collected in the shape she'd once been and give the impression of a dragon. Morlena does not seem to eat or drink anymore, but sometimes knocks on the walls of the Hull as if asking to be let in, and slides her rocks together in an eerie scraping whine. "Not to worry," is what Captain Loquaesa says. "Ayumra shall guide us, and on our journey, we shall find a magic to undo what's been done. Matron Morlena will return to us." And Morlena drifts. |
